2. Americano
An Americano is made with espresso and hot water. It tastes stronger than regular brewed coffee but is still smooth. If you want an espresso drink without milk, this is a smart choice.
The Americano is also good for people who want a low calorie coffee with a bold taste. You can add a little milk or sugar if plain espresso is too strong for you.

4. Cappuccino
A cappuccino has espresso, steamed milk, and more foam than a latte. It tastes lighter than a mocha but stronger than a latte because it has less milk.
This is a good drink for people who want a classic coffee shop menu item. It feels fancy but is still simple. It is not usually as sweet unless you add flavor.

Caribou Coffee Nutrition Tips
Coffee nutrition can change a lot based on milk, syrup, whipped cream, chocolate, caramel, cold foam and size. A plain brewed coffee or Americano is usually very low in calories. A mocha, flavored latte, cooler, or sweet seasonal drink usually has more calories and sugar.
Here are easy nutrition tips:
Choose brewed coffee, Americano or unsweetened tea if you want a lighter drink.
Choose small size if you want a sweet drink but want fewer calories.
Ask for fewer flavor pumps when you want less sugar.
Skip whipped cream if you want a lighter mocha.
Choose oatmilk or almondmilk if you prefer non-dairy milk.
Pick a breakfast bowl or sandwich if you need a more filling order.
Caribou Coffee nutrition facts can change with recipes and customizations. For exact calories, check the official app, store menu or nutrition guide before ordering.

How to Make Your Caribou Coffee Order Better
Small changes can make your order taste better.
If your drink is too sweet, ask for less syrup next time. If your drink is too strong, choose a latte instead of an Americano. If your drink is too creamy, try Cold Press or Coffee of the Day. If you want more flavor without too much sweetness, try cinnamon, vanilla, or a smaller amount of caramel.
You can also change the milk. Many people choose oatmilk for a creamy taste or almondmilk for a lighter feel. Non-dairy milk can change the flavor, so try it once before making it your regular choice.
